"High tech" and "state-of-the-art" are two expressions that describe very modern technology. High tech is just a shorter way of saying high technology. And high technology describes any invention, system of device that uses the newest ideas or discoveries of science and engineering. What is high tech? A computer is high tech. So is a communications satellite. A modern manufacturing system is surely high tech. High tech became a popular expression in the United States during the early 1980’ s. Because of improvements in technology, people could buy many new kinds of products in American stores, such as home computers, microwave ovens, etc.
"State-of-the-art" is something that is as modern as possible. It is a product that is based on the very latest methods and technology. Something that is "state-of-the-art" is the newest possible design or product of a business or industry. A state-of-the-art television set, for example, uses the most modern electronic design and parts. It is the best that one can buy.
"State-of-the-art" is not a new expression. Engineers have used it for years, to describe the best and most modern way of doing something. Millions of Americans began to use the expression in the late 1970’ s. The reason was the computer revolution. Every computer company claimed that its computers were "state-of-the-art".
Computer technology changed so fast that a state-of-the-art computer today might be old tomorrow. The expression "state-of-the-art" became common and popular as computers themselves. Now all kinds of products are said to be "state-of-the-art". [br] What is the purpose of the passage?
